Fake News Alert
Is Germany's Foreign Minister Annalena Baerbock really a traitor, doesn't care about Germans and works for Ukraine?
What happened?
Germany's Foreign Minister Annalena Baerbock attended the 26th annual Forum 2000 Conference in Prague. She also was part of a podium discussion where she talked about Ukraine, Germany and the German support.
Later, Russian Propaganda Accounts and Kremlins published a ~54s long clip (it also exists a shorter (~30s) clip), claiming that Baerbock is a traitor, doesn't care about Germans. They also claim that Baerbock works for the Ukrainians and admits it in this clip.
Tumblr media
(screenshot of the published clip and what one of the Russian accounts posted, as example)
So, is it true?
No.
The published clip was only a part of Baerbock's answer, so it was edited. It was also highly taken out of context - cutting away her explanations.

Why is Annalena Baerbock a target for Russian Propaganda?
Since the outbreak of war, she stands with Ukraine, supports them in several speeches, condems Russia and Russian war crimes She also received lots of praise for a very clear, honest and frank communication as well as several remarkable speeches. Baerbock is also advocating for support and weapons. An especially remarkable positions, since her party (Die Grünen / The Greens) are known for their "no weapons" stance and not involving Germany in other conflicts. Baerbock was also one of the first German politicans who advocated for Ukraine to receive EU candidate status.
She was also on the first high-ranking German officials who visited President Zelenskyy in Kyiv before Chancellor Scholz' visit.
In the past, she also stood up against Russian Foreign Minister Lavrov, warned about Nordstream 2 and the German depency on Russian energy / coal / oil / gas, already supported Ukraine and condemned Russia and their actions since 2014.
Her party also has a history of supporting Ukraine. They condemned the annexation in 2014, warned about energy depency, critized Nordstream 2, spoke out against Putin several times and advocated in the past to support and help Ukraine more.
Currently, she's also one of the most loved and popular politicans in Germany. Many Germans support her actions. She was one of the Chancellor candidates during the last election, but lost since her party didn't get the majority in votes. After Chancellor Scholz was appointed to office, he received much critism, especially during the war in Ukraine and his stance and actions. Because of that, Baerbock gained support and love from Germans.

German Foreign Minister Annalena Baerbock publishes a video to congratulate Ukraine on their Independence Day
Germany's Foreign Minister Baerbock posted a video, sending congratulations to Ukraine. The video was published with Ukrainian subtitles.
In the first part of the video she talks about the current reality - many Ukrainians not being able to celebrate peacefully and with their friends and family. Baerbock says, that Germany mourns with the families too. She continues: With its brutal war of aggression, Russia is trying to destroy everything that this day stands for - safety, peace and freedom. She emphasizes, that this is Ukraine's land. Adding, that Ukraine has - like any other country in the world - the right sie decide their future in their own.
Baerbock pays tribute to the courage of Ukrainian and their fight for "common values" and a "common European peace order". She adds, that Germany is standing strongly with Ukraine - today, on this Independence Day, and every following Independence Day.
Repeatedly she also addresses Ukrainiana as "Europeans".
German Chancellor Scholz' government, of which she's part of, has been under constant critism since the start of the war. Scholz and main parts of his governments got critized for how they're dealing with the war, mainly because of an Pro-Russian approach, appeasing Putin, lacking support in the past and currently and not delivering or delaying weapon deliveries. Surprisingly so, Scholz published a video to congratulate Ukraine, finding strong words of support and promising more help. The video and more about the critism can be found here.
Foreign Minister Baerbock was most of the times not part of that critism. Since the outbreak of war, she stands with Ukraine, supports them in several speeches, condems Russia and Russian war crimes and is advocating for support and weapons. An especially remarkable positions, since her party (Die Grünen / The Greens) are known for their "no weapons" stance and not involving Germany in other conflicts. Baerbock was also one of the first German politicans who advocated for Ukraine to receive EU candidate status. In early summer, parts of an interview with her received lots of attention. In the excerpts it sounded like that she hinted a possible stop or decrease of German support due to a possible energy crisis in winter, including no more weapons for Ukraine. Germany is largly dependent on Russian energy, gas, coal and oil. As it later turned out, these parts of the interview had been taken out of context.
She was also on the first high-ranking German officials who visited President Zelenskyy in Kyiv before Chancellor Scholz' visit.
Her party also has a history of supporting Ukraine. They condemned the annexation in 2014, warned about energy depency, critized Nordstream 2, spoke out against Putin several times and advocated in the past to support and help Ukraine more.
The Greens are currently part of the German government, next to SPD (Chancellor Scholz' party) and the FDP.
